During today's Nintendo Direct, a brand new trailer was shown for Pok?mon Sun & Moon. In this trailer, it reveals Alolan Rattata which is Dark/Normal-type with the abilities Gluttony & Hustle. There is also a special Munchlax distribution which comes with Snorlium Z, a special Snorlax Z Move, Pulverizing Pancake, until January 11th 2017. It also knows the moves Hold Back and Happy Hour
Japanese players will also get 12 Quick Balls if they download the game or a Snorlax GX card if they get the retail copy

Not that it really needed any confirmation, but the Pokemon Website also confirms Alolan Raticate;
"In Pok?mon Sun and Pok?mon Moon, you'll discover Rattata that are different from the Rattata you've met before. Unlike ordinary Rattata, urban areas are Alolan Rattata's main habitat. They are nocturnal and live in nests of several dozen. Alolan Raticate serve as their bosses."

Today, the Korean Rating Board has put out a new rating for a special bit of software. This software is the Pok?mon Sun & Moon Special Trial Version. It's not currently known when this demo will be released, if it will give anything to the main game like Omega Ruby & Alpha Sapphire's did, or if it will be globally but we'll provide full details as and when they come so be sure to check back
